Sound Technical Requirements of PA Solutions



In day-to-day atmospheres, normal sound pressure degrees are:.
• Office noise: 50-60 dB.
• Regular conversation: 65-70 dB.
• Fabric factory sound: 110-120 dB.
• Small caliber shooting: 130-140 dB.
• Huge jet airplane noise: 150-160 dB.


Signal-to-Noise Proportion (SNR)


SNR measures the ratio of the signal voltage to noise voltage, expressed in decibels. A higher SNR shows much less noise and better audio top quality. Generally, SNR must go to the very least 63 dB, with high-fidelity speakers getting to over 110 dB.


Input Level of sensitivity


This is the minimal input voltage needed to accomplish the ranked result power. Higher level of sensitivity indicates much less input signal is needed. Normally, power amplifiers have an input sensitivity of 0.775 V (0 dB) to 1.5 V (+6 dB).


Maximum Result Power (Audio Speakers)


The maximum power an audio speaker can take care of in brief bursts without damage.


Rated Power (Speakers)
.
The constant power a speaker can manage without distortion, determined in watts (W) Rated power is a typical worth, and audio speakers can deal with peak power up to 2-3 times the rated power.


Constant Voltage vs. Constant Resistance Outputs


Constant Voltage (70V or 100V)
Makes use of voltage to drive speakers, permitting longer transmission ranges and numerous speakers in parallel. Sound quality is somewhat substandard compared to consistent insusceptibility systems.
Power amplifiers should match the voltage ranking of the speakers to avoid damages.


Consistent Insusceptibility.
Utilizes existing to drive speakers, offering better sound quality yet minimal transmission range (up to 100 meters)
Resistance matching is critical; for instance, an 8Ω amplifier should be matched with 8Ω speakers.

Audio speaker Arrangement


Speakers ought to be distributed equally across the solution area to make sure a signal-to-noise ratio of at least 15 dB. Normal background sound levels and recommended speaker positioning are:.
High-end workplace corridors: 48-52 dB.
Huge mall: 58-63 dB.
Active street areas: 70-75 dB.
Audio speakers ought to be put to make sure an audio pressure level of 80-85 dB in the majority of settings. Ceiling speakers ought to be spaced 5-8 meters apart, or 8-12 meters for background songs just. For emergency situation broadcasts, make sure that no area is more than 15 meters from the nearest speaker.

Cord Selection and Installment


Throughout the building of a PA system, focus is commonly concentrated on devices, however the option of transmission cords is likewise important for accomplishing adequate audio high quality. High-grade broadcasting equipment (amplifiers, audio speakers, and so on) is required, yet the quality of the transmission cables also impacts audio high quality.


Identical speaker cords have fundamental capacitance between the cords, which is not appropriate for long-distance transmission as it can undermine high regularities and create uncertain or stifled high audios. Twisted set wires can effectively conquer this concern and must be made use of for long-distance transmission.


Secured twisted set cords protect against electro-magnetic interference and boost cable sturdiness, making them ideal for long-distance installations. The diameter of the cables likewise impacts performance. Thicker cables minimize transmission loss yet boost cost and installation trouble. The selection of cable televisions should balance performance and price, following these criteria:.
Use balanced links for all signal links in between PA system gadgets, with firm endpoints.
For systems with fire alarm functions, use flame-retardant or fireproof copper-core cable televisions.
Cables ought to be directed via steel conduits or cable television trays, and need to not share trays with illumination or high-voltage line. Emergency alarm system cables need to have fire security actions. The flexing radius of cable televisions ought to be no less than 15 times the cable television size, and power line must be separated from signal and control cables. Verify cord lengths before installment and match them to the layout illustrations, lessening cable splices. Use specialized ports and leave adequate cord length at both ends with clear long-term markings when splicing is required
..


Connecting Speakers and Program Lines


When linking audio equipment, it's essential to make sure phase uniformity in between audio speakers and broadcast lines. Stage disturbance between speakers can trigger substantial variants in audio pressure levels, resulting in uneven audio circulation. Adhere strictly to circuitry labels and standardized link approaches.


Three common connection approaches in PA systems are:.
Twisting Method: Stripping this content insulation from cables, turning them together, and securing them with tape or clamps. This technique is simple but might break down in time.
Screw Terminal Approach: Stripping insulation and placing cables right into screw terminals, then tightening the screws. This approach is typically made use of.
Soldering Method: Stripping insulation, twisting cords, and soldering them with each other, then covering with tape. This technique is extra ideal and reliable for high-demand or moist settings.


No matter the technique, use tinned cord to assist in soldering and prevent rust. Use PVC or steel channel to safeguard revealed wires from junction boxes to audio speakers.


System Grounding


The PA control space need to have both functional and safety grounding. To lessen interference from the power system, different protective and functional groundings need to be established. Recommended technique is to set up different copper strips for strong and weak electrical systems in their particular vertical shafts. This ensures optimal procedure of the weak electrical system.
The overall grounding resistance ought to not go beyond 1Ω.

Significant Setup Needs



Tools Installation Order


Location often utilized devices like the main program controller at the top for easy accessibility. For even more complicated systems with a 2.0-meter cabinet, position often made use of equipment between 0.8 to 1.5 meters for ease.


Devices Connection Order


The mixer results are distributed to each amplifier, and if making use of pure power amplifiers, link to the INPUT sound input. Amplifier results then attach to addressable terminals, area control boxes, or area selectors, and finally to the audio speakers.


Wiring Considerations


For extensive circuitry, different sound and high-voltage line making use of various producers' cords can help prevent confusion. Plan electrical wiring in development to stay clear of missing cords, which would certainly require redoing the whole installation.


Power Supply


Use a committed power sequencer for PA systems to ensure consistent power management and regular device startup sequences. The major power supply should consist of a ground line to safeguard tools and protect against static-related hazards
